According to Bibb Latane and John Darley's theory of _____, the greater the number of bystanders or witnesses to an event that c
Anuta_ua [19.1K]

Answer:

According to Bibb Latane and John Darley's theory of bystander effect the greater the number of bystanders or witnesses to an event that calls for helping behavior, the more the responsibility for helping is perceived to be shared by all the bystanders.

Explanation:

Social psychologists Bibb Latané and John Darley postulated the concept of the bystander effect the infamous murder of Kitty Genovese in New York City in 1964. The woman was stabbed to death outside her apartment, while neighbors watched and failed to step in to assist her or call the police.
